
How do you write \[2,000,004\] in scientific notation ?
Answer
548.4k+ views
Hint: In the given question, we are required to convert a given number into scientific notation. Scientific notation is an easy way of representing numbers. A number which is very small or very large can be easily represented in scientific notation and it is easy to read as scientific notation also represents the order of a number and gives a pretty clear idea of how big or small a given number is.
Complete step by step solution:
Scientific notation is a way of writing very large or very small numbers. A number is written in scientific notation when a number between $1$ and $10$ is multiplied by a power of $10$. The power of $10$ is called the order of a number and gives us a pretty clear idea of how big or how small a number actually is.
In the problem given to us, we have to convert the number given to us, \[2,000,004\] into scientific notation.
So, we know that \[2.000004\] is a number that lies between $1$ and $10$.
Hence, \[2,000,004 = 2.000004 \times {10^6}\].
So, the order of the number \[2,000,004\] is \[6\] as the power of \[10\] in the scientific notation of the number is \[6\].
Hence, the number \[2.000004\] can be written in scientific notation as \[2.000004 \times {10^6}\].
So, the correct answer is “\[2.000004 \times {10^6}\]”.
Note: The given solution to the above problem represents the standard method of converting a given number into scientific notation. The order of a number is the power of \[10\] in the scientific notation of the number.
